Abstract (EN)

In this study, the anxiety levels, attachment styles and personality traits of the mothers of children with refusal to eat in the pediatric outpatient clinic were examined. The mothers of the children who applied to the Pediatrics Clinic of two private hospitals in Kocaeli for complaints related to food refusal were included in the study. Data was collected from 100 participants by means of questionnaires, 50 of them were clinical and 50 of them were control group. Personal Information Form, Relationship Scales Questionnaire, Beck Anxiety Scale and SCID-II Personality Inventory were used as data collection tools. According to the results of the study, the anxiety, attachment styles and personality traits of the mothers of children who were diagnosed with food refusal in the clinical group differed significantly from the mothers' scores in the control groyp. Anxiety and insecure attachment styles were higher in mothers who were diagnosed with food refusal. In addition, higher scores of psychopathological personality traits were found to be significant in the mothers of children with food refusal. Relevant recommendations were made in line with the findings of the research.
